I've been out of this stuff for awhile. I went to use my PS LE prog recently--I wanted to do some cloning. Well, when I chose the rubber stamp tool, the icon I got was literally a rubber stamp icon. I could change it to crosshairs by using caps lock. However, I used to be able to display a circle the size of the area that would be affected by the tool. How do I get that circle back? Thank you!
 
I don't ever recall that option in LE. Now, in the full version, it appears as a circle, but LE it's just the stamp.
